水温10℃の純水3Lに、水酸化ストロンチウム八水和物366gを投入し、混合して濃度5.6質量%の水酸化ストロンチウム水性懸濁液を調製した。この水酸化ストロンチウム水性懸濁液に酒石酸(DL−酒石酸、和光純薬工業(株)製試薬特級)7.1g(水酸化ストロンチウム100質量部に対して4.3質量部)を加えて、撹拌して溶解させた。次いで水酸化ストロンチウム水性懸濁液の液温を10℃に維持しつつ、撹拌を続けながら、該水性懸濁液に二酸化炭素ガスを3.75L/分の流量(水酸化ストロンチウム1gに対して22mL/分の流量)で該水性懸濁液のpHが7になるまで吹き込んで、炭酸ストロンチウム粒子を生成させた後、さらに30分間撹拌を続けて、炭酸ストロンチウム粒子水性懸濁液を得た。
酒石酸の代わりに、リンゴ酸(DL−リンゴ酸、和光純薬工業(株)製試薬特級)7.1gを水酸化ストロンチウム水性懸濁液に加えたこと以外は、実施例1と同様にして、炭酸ストロンチウム粉末を得た。
得られた炭酸ストロンチウム粉末の電子顕微鏡写真を図2に示す。図2の写真から、得られた炭酸ストロンチウム粉末は球状粒子の集合体であることが分かる。また得られた炭酸ストロンチウム粉末は、BET比表面積が83.4m2/gであり、BET換算粒子径が19.4nmで、平均アスペクト比が1.8の微粉末であった。
酒石酸の代わりに、グルコン酸(D−グルコン酸、和光純薬工業(株)製試薬特級)25.5g(水酸化ストロンチウム100質量部に対して15.2質量部)を、水酸化ストロンチウム水性懸濁液に加えたこと以外は、実施例1と同様にして、炭酸ストロンチウム粉末を得た。
得られた炭酸ストロンチウム粉末の電子顕微鏡写真を図3に示す。図3の写真から、得られた炭酸ストロンチウム粉末は、球状粒子の集合体であることが分かる。また得られた炭酸ストロンチウム粉末は、BET比表面積が100m2/gであり、BET換算粒子径が16.2nmで、平均アスペクト比が1.3の微粉末であった。
Claims (6)
- 平均アスペクト比が2.0以下の球状粒子からなり、BET比表面積が20〜150m2/gの範囲にある炭酸ストロンチウム微粉末。
- 平均アスペクト比が1.2〜2.0の範囲にある請求項1に記載の炭酸ストロンチウム微粉末。
- 球状粒子の表面に、側鎖にポリオキシアルキレン基を有するポリカルボン酸もしくはその無水物であるポリマーを有する請求項1に記載の炭酸ストロンチウム微粉末。
- 濃度が1〜20質量%の範囲にある水酸化ストロンチウムの水溶液もしくは水性懸濁液を撹拌しながら、水酸基とカルボルキシル基とをそれぞれ少なくとも1個、かつ合計で少なくとも3個有する有機酸の存在下にて、該水溶液もしくは水性懸濁液に二酸化炭素ガスを水酸化ストロンチウム1gに対して0.5〜200mL/分の範囲の流量にて導入して、水酸化ストロンチウムを炭酸化させて炭酸ストロンチウム粒子を生成させることにより、炭酸ストロンチウム粒子水性懸濁液を得る工程、得られた炭酸ストロンチウム粒子水性懸濁液を、側鎖にポリオキシアルキレン基を有するポリカルボン酸もしくはその無水物であるポリマーの存在下、5〜32m/秒の周速で回転する撹拌羽根で撹拌混合する工程、そして撹拌混合後の炭酸ストロンチウム粒子水性懸濁液を乾燥する工程を含む請求項1に記載の炭酸ストロンチウム微粉末の製造方法。
- 有機酸が、酒石酸、リンゴ酸及びグルコン酸からなる群より選ばれる有機酸である請求項4に記載の製造方法。
- 撹拌混合工程における側鎖にポリオキシアルキレン基を有するポリカルボン酸もしくはその無水物であるポリマーの存在が、該ポリマーを炭酸ストロンチウム粒子水性懸濁液に添加することによってなされる請求項4に記載の製造方法。
